About Nasdaq

Nasdaq is a leading provider of trading, clearing, exchange technology, listing, information and public company services across six continents. In 2008, through the merger with OMX Nasdaq acquired ownership of the Lithuania’s stock exchange Nasdaq Vilnius. As of 2012, Nasdaq is also running the Central Securities Depository of Lithuania, a financial market infrastructure. In Lithuania, Nasdaq drives and contributes to a number of NGO initiatives promoting transparency, sound corporate governance, business ethics and youth’s financial literacy.
